    Abstract: A heat exchanger is provided that may include a plurality of refrigerant tubes through which refrigerant flows, a fin disposed between adjacent refrigerant tubes to conduct heat, and a sacrificial sheet provided between a refrigerant tube of the plurality of refrigerant tubes and the fin and configured such that a first surface thereof contacts the refrigerant tube and a second surface thereof contacts the fin. A corrosion potential of the sacrificial sheet may be lower than a corrosion potential of the refrigerant tube.

    Abstract: Provided is an outdoor unit of an air conditioner, including: an outdoor heat exchanger that has a height longer than a width; and an outdoor blowing fan that is disposed above the outdoor heat exchanger and blows air upward from below the outdoor heat exchanger, in which the outdoor heat exchanger includes: a plurality of radiating fins that contacts air; a gap that is formed between the radiating fins; a louver fin that is cut in the radiating fin and then bent; and a cut-out area that is formed in the radiating fin and formed at a position where the louver fin is cut, the radiating fin includes: a first zone that is disposed above the outdoor heat exchanger and disposed close to the outdoor blowing fan; and a second zone that is located below the first zone, and an area LA1 of the louver fin in the first zone is formed to be larger than an area LA2 of the louver fin in the second zone.
    The present disclosure has the advantage of uniformly forming air volumes in each zone of the heat exchanger in the vertical height direction by making the areas of the louver fins arranged in each zone different, even when the outdoor blowing fan is disposed to be biased upward.
